# Tasks > **The machine does the work** --- Tasks Interface ## What is Tasks? Tasks is where the machine does the work for you. Instead of manually tracking to-do items, you describe what you want to accomplish in natural language, and the system compiles your intent into an executable plan with automatic step-by-step execution. | Old Way | Tasks Way | |---------|-----------| | Create a task | Describe your goal | | Do it yourself | Machine plans it | | Mark complete | Machine executes it | | Repeat | You approve critical steps | --- ## How It Works | Step | What Happens | |------|--------------| | **1. Describe** | Write what you want in plain English | | **2. Compile** | LLM analyzes intent, generates execution plan | | **3. Review** | See steps, estimates, risks before execution | | **4. Execute** | System runs the plan, pausing for approvals | | **5. Monitor** | Watch progress, make decisions when needed | --- ## Creating a Task ### Write Your Intent In the intent box, describe what you want to accomplish: | Good Examples | |---------------| | "Make a financial CRM for Deloitte with client management and reporting" | | "Create a website that collects leads and sends them to Salesforce" | | "Build an automated email campaign for our product launch" | | "Analyze Q4 sales data and generate a PDF report with charts" | **Tips for better results:** - Be specific about the outcome you want - Mention the client or project name - Include key features or requirements - Specify integrations if needed ### Choose Execution Mode | Mode | Best For | How It Works | |------|----------|--------------| | **Semi-Automatic** | Most tasks | Runs automatically, pauses for high-risk steps | | **Supervised** | Learning/sensitive | Pauses before each step for your approval | | **Fully Automatic** | Trusted workflows | Runs everything without stopping | | **Dry Run** | Testing | Simulates execution without making changes | ### Set Priority | Priority | Meaning | |----------|---------| | **Critical** | Urgent, run immediately | | **High** | Important, prioritize | | **Medium** | Normal priority (default) | | **Low** | Run when resources available | | **Background** | Run during idle time | ### Click Compile & Plan The LLM will: 1. Extract entities (action, target, domain, client) 2. Generate an execution plan with ordered steps 3. Assess risks and estimate resources 4. Generate the underlying BASIC program --- ## Understanding the Execution Plan After compilation, you see a detailed plan: ### Plan Header | Field | Description | |-------|-------------| | **Plan Name** | Auto-generated title for your task | | **Description** | Summary of what will be accomplished | | **Confidence** | How confident the LLM is in the plan (aim for 80%+) | | **Risk Level** | Overall risk assessment (None/Low/Medium/High/Critical) | | **Estimated Duration** | How long execution should take | | **Estimated Cost** | API and compute costs | ### Execution Steps Each step shows: | Field | Description | |-------|-------------| | **Step Number** | Order of execution | | **Priority** | CRITICAL, HIGH, MEDIUM, LOW | | **Step Name** | What this step does | | **Keywords** | BASIC keywords that will be used | | **Risk Level** | Risk for this specific step | ### Plan Actions | Button | Action | |--------|--------| | **Discard** | Delete the plan, start over | | **Edit Plan** | Modify steps before execution | | **Simulate** | Preview impact without executing | | **Execute** | Start running the plan | --- ## Monitoring Tasks ### Task States | Status | Meaning | |--------|---------| | **Draft** | Created, not yet compiled | | **Compiling** | LLM is generating the plan | | **Ready** | Plan generated, waiting to start | | **Running** | Currently executing | | **Paused** | Execution paused by user | | **Pending Approval** | Waiting for you to approve a step | | **Waiting Decision** | Needs your input to continue | | **Completed** | Successfully finished | | **Failed** | Encountered an error | | **Cancelled** | Stopped by user | ### Filter Tabs | Tab | Shows | |-----|-------| | **All** | Every task regardless of status | | **Running** | Currently executing tasks | | **Need Approval** | Tasks waiting for your approval | | **Decisions** | Tasks needing your input | ### Progress Tracking Each task shows: - Current step number and name - Progress bar with percentage - Time elapsed and estimated remaining --- ## Approvals & Decisions ### When Approvals Are Required High-impact actions require your approval: - Sending emails to many recipients - Modifying production databases - Making external API calls with side effects - Deploying to live environments - Actions exceeding cost thresholds ### Approval Dialog When approval is needed, you see: | Field | Description | |-------|-------------| | **Action description** | What will happen | | **Impact summary** | What could be affected | | **Risk level** | How risky this step is | | **Simulation result** | Preview of the outcome | **Options:** | Action | Result | |--------|--------| | **Approve** | Continue execution | | **Defer** | Decide later | | **Reject** | Skip this step or stop execution | ### Making Decisions Sometimes the system needs your input: - Choosing between alternative approaches - Selecting from multiple options - Providing missing information Each option shows pros, cons, and impact estimates. --- ## Task Actions | Action | When Available | What It Does | |--------|----------------|--------------| | **Details** | Always | View full task information | | **Simulate** | Before execution | Preview impact | | **Pause** | While running | Temporarily stop execution | | **Resume** | When paused | Continue execution | | **Cancel** | Anytime | Stop and discard task | --- ## Creating Tasks from Chat You can also create tasks by talking to your bot: **You:** "I need to build a customer portal for Acme Corp" **Bot:** "I'll create a task for that. Here's the plan: - 5 steps, estimated 3 hours - Includes: database setup, authentication, dashboard, API integration - Risk: Low Should I execute this plan?" **You:** "Yes, go ahead" **Bot:** "Task started. I'll notify you when approvals are needed." --- ## Generated BASIC Code Every task generates a BASIC program behind the scenes. You can view and copy this code: ```bas ' AUTO-GENERATED BASIC PROGRAM ' Plan: Financial CRM for Deloitte PLAN_START "Financial CRM", "Client management system" STEP 1, "Create database schema", CRITICAL STEP 2, "Setup authentication", HIGH STEP 3, "Build client module", HIGH PLAN_END NEW_TABLE "clients" COLUMN "name", STRING COLUMN "email", STRING COLUMN "revenue", DECIMAL SAVE_TABLE ``` This code can be: - Copied for manual execution - Modified and saved as a template - Reused for similar projects --- ## Best Practices ### Writing Good Intents | Do | Don't | |----|-------| | "Create a sales dashboard for Q4 data with charts showing revenue by region" | "Make something" | | "Build an email drip campaign: welcome email, 3-day follow-up, 7-day offer" | "Do the thing we discussed" | | "Analyze customer feedback CSV and generate sentiment report" | "Fix it" | ### Choosing Execution Mode | Situation | Recommended Mode | |-----------|------------------| | New to Tasks | Supervised | | Routine tasks | Semi-Automatic | | Trusted, tested workflows | Fully Automatic | | Experimenting | Dry Run | ### Managing Risk - Review the risk assessment before executing - Use Simulate for high-risk tasks - Set up approval thresholds in settings - Monitor running tasks actively --- ## Troubleshooting ### Compilation Failed - Check that your intent is clear and specific - Avoid ambiguous language - Include necessary context (client name, data sources) ### Task Stuck on Running - Check if an approval is pending - Look for decision requests - Review the execution log for errors ### Unexpected Results - Review the generated plan before executing - Use Dry Run to test first - Check the BASIC code for issues --- ## Settings Configure Tasks behavior in Settings: | Setting | Description | |---------|-------------| | **Default execution mode** | Your preferred mode | | **Approval thresholds** | When to require approval | | **Cost limits** | Maximum spend per task | | **Notification preferences** | How to alert you | | **Auto-cleanup** | Remove completed tasks after X days | --- ## See Also - [Autonomous Task AI](../../07-gbapp/autonomous-tasks.md) - Architecture details - [CREATE SITE](../../06-gbdialog/keyword-create-site.md) - App generation - [Calendar](./calendar.md) - Scheduled tasks - [Chat](./chat.md) - Create tasks through conversation
